Located in the Philadelphia City School District at 5898 Lancaster Ave in Philadelphia, PA, Overbrook High School serves grades 9-12 and has an enrollment of roughly 1392 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Philadelphia
How much are Studio apartments in Philadelphia?
There are currently 2,961 Studio Apartments in Philadelphia with rent ranges from $502 to $7,245 with an average price of $1,693.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Philadelphia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Philadelphia ranges from $550 to $13,175 with an average monthly rent of $2,065.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Philadelphia c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Philadelphia range from $799 to $13,777.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,541.
How expensive are Philadelphia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,209 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Philadelphia on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$799 to $18,000 - averaging $3,030 for the location.
